s9s Development Setup Guide

This guide covers everything you need to set up your development environment for s9s.

Table of Contents

Prerequisites

Go Installation

  1. Go 1.19+
    # Check version
    go version
    
    # Install/upgrade Go
    # macOS
    brew install go
    
    # Linux
    wget https://go.dev/dl/go1.21.0.linux-amd64.tar.gz
    sudo tar -C /usr/local -xzf go1.21.0.linux-amd64.tar.gz

Development Tools

Install required tools:

# Install required tools
make install-tools

# Or manually:
go install github.com/golangci/golangci-lint/cmd/golangci-lint@latest
go install mvdan.cc/gofumpt@latest
go install github.com/goreleaser/goreleaser@latest

Optional Tools

# Delve debugger
go install github.com/go-delve/delve/cmd/dlv@latest

# Go tools
go install golang.org/x/tools/cmd/goimports@latest
go install github.com/kisielk/errcheck@latest
go install honnef.co/go/tools/cmd/staticcheck@latest

Development Workflow

Fork and Clone

git clone https://github.com/YOUR_USERNAME/s9s.git
cd s9s
git remote add upstream https://github.com/jontk/s9s.git

Create Feature Branch

git checkout -b feature/my-feature

Make Changes

# Edit files
vim internal/views/jobs.go

# Format code
make fmt

# Run linter
make lint

For detailed linting standards and configuration, see Linting Standards.

Test Changes

# Run tests
make test

# Run specific test
go test -v -run TestJobsView ./internal/views

# Run with coverage
make coverage

See Testing Guide for comprehensive testing documentation.

Commit and Push

git add .
git commit -m "feat: add awesome feature"
git push origin feature/my-feature

Project Structure

s9s/
├── cmd/s9s/              # Main application entry
│   └── main.go
├── internal/             # Private application code
│   ├── app/             # Application lifecycle
│   ├── config/          # Configuration management
│   ├── dao/             # Data access objects
│   ├── debug/           # Debug utilities
│   ├── export/          # Export functionality
│   ├── preferences/     # User preferences
│   ├── ssh/             # SSH integration
│   ├── ui/              # UI utilities
│   │   ├── components/  # Reusable UI components
│   │   └── filters/     # Filtering system
│   └── views/           # View implementations
├── pkg/                 # Public packages
│   └── slurm/          # Mock SLURM implementation
├── test/               # Test suites
│   ├── integration/    # Integration tests
│   └── performance/    # Performance benchmarks
├── docs/               # Documentation
├── scripts/            # Build and utility scripts
└── Makefile           # Build automation

Key Directories

  • internal/views/
    : All UI views (jobs, nodes, etc.)
  • internal/dao/
    : SLURM client abstraction
  • internal/ui/components/
    : Reusable UI components
  • pkg/slurm/
    : Mock SLURM for development/testing

Building from Source

Quick Build

# Build binary
make build

# Install to $GOPATH/bin
make install

# Build for all platforms
make build-all

Manual Build

# Basic build
go build -o s9s cmd/s9s/main.go

# Build with version info
go build -ldflags "-X main.version=1.0.0 -X main.commit=$(git rev-parse HEAD)" \
  -o s9s cmd/s9s/main.go

# Optimized build
go build -ldflags "-s -w" -o s9s cmd/s9s/main.go

Cross-Compilation

# Linux
GOOS=linux GOARCH=amd64 go build -o s9s-linux-amd64 cmd/s9s/main.go

# macOS
GOOS=darwin GOARCH=amd64 go build -o s9s-darwin-amd64 cmd/s9s/main.go
GOOS=darwin GOARCH=arm64 go build -o s9s-darwin-arm64 cmd/s9s/main.go

# Windows
GOOS=windows GOARCH=amd64 go build -o s9s-windows-amd64.exe cmd/s9s/main.go

Mock Mode Development

Running Mock Mode

# Basic mock mode
s9s --mock

# Customize mock data
s9s --mock --mock-jobs 500 --mock-nodes 200

# With specific scenarios
S9S_MOCK_SCENARIO=high-load s9s --mock

Extending Mock Data

Add mock data in

pkg/slurm/mock.go
:

func (m *MockClient) generateMockJobs(count int) {
    states := []string{
        dao.JobStateRunning,
        dao.JobStatePending,
        dao.JobStateCompleted,
    }

    for i := 0; i < count; i++ {
        job := &dao.Job{
            ID:    fmt.Sprintf("%d", 1000+i),
            Name:  fmt.Sprintf("job_%d", i),
            State: states[i%len(states)],
            // ... other fields
        }
        m.jobs[job.ID] = job
    }
}

Mock Scenarios

Create scenario in

pkg/slurm/mock_scenarios.go
:

func (m *MockClient) LoadScenario(name string) {
    switch name {
    case "high-load":
        m.generateMockJobs(10000)
        m.generateMockNodes(500)

    case "failing-jobs":
        // Generate jobs that fail
        for i := 0; i < 100; i++ {
            m.AddJob(&dao.Job{
                ID:    fmt.Sprintf("fail_%d", i),
                State: dao.JobStateFailed,
            })
        }
    }
}

Troubleshooting

Common Development Issues

  1. Module issues:

    go mod tidy
    go mod download
    go clean -modcache
  2. Build issues:

    go clean -cache
    go build -v ./...
  3. Test failures:

    # Run with verbose output
    go test -v -run TestName ./package
    
    # Check for race conditions
    go test -race ./...
